A Passion Ignited

For many collectors, the journey into rare book hunting begins with an insatiable love for literature and a deep appreciation for the written word. The hunt for rare books is not merely a hobby; it is a passion that ignites the spirit and fuels the desire to uncover hidden literary treasures. Whether it is a first edition of a beloved classic, an obscure manuscript, or a rare printing error, collectors immerse themselves in the joy of discovery and preservation.

The Thrill of the Hunt

Rare book hunting is a fascinating blend of detective work, historical research, and luck. Collectors embark on a treasure hunt that takes them to dusty bookshops, antiquarian fairs, auction houses, and even private collections. Armed with knowledge, they meticulously comb through stacks of books, sifting for that one elusive gem. They engage in conversations with booksellers, scholars, and fellow collectors, exchanging stories, information, and tips that may lead them closer to their desired prize.

Unearthing Literary Treasures

The rare book world is a treasure trove of literary artifacts, each with its own unique story to tell. From centuries-old manuscripts to limited editions signed by renowned authors, collectors seek out books that possess historical significance, aesthetic beauty, or simply a personal connection. They acquire works by celebrated authors, such as Shakespeare, Austen, or Dickens, as well as lesser-known but equally valuable titles that provide glimpses into cultural, scientific, or artistic movements of the past.

Preservation and Conservation

Collectors play a vital role in preserving literary history. Once a rare book is acquired, meticulous care is required to ensure its longevity. Conservation efforts involve maintaining optimal environmental conditions, employing professional bookbinders for restoration, and employing preservation techniques to protect delicate pages and bindings. By safeguarding these literary treasures, collectors become custodians of knowledge, passing them down to future generations.

Challenges and Ethical Considerations

Rare book hunting is not without its challenges. The market can be unpredictable, with prices fluctuating based on demand, condition, and scarcity. The rise of online marketplaces has also led to increased risks of counterfeit books, requiring collectors to be knowledgeable and vigilant. Ethical considerations, such as respecting cultural heritage and avoiding the theft or illegal trade of rare books, are crucial to maintaining the integrity of the rare book community.

A Community of Enthusiasts

Beyond the individual pursuit, rare book hunting thrives on a vibrant community of enthusiasts. Collectors, scholars, librarians, and booksellers come together in conferences, forums, and societies to share their passion, exchange knowledge, and collaborate on research projects. This sense of camaraderie and shared enthusiasm creates an environment where new discoveries are celebrated, and the collective pursuit of preserving literary history is cherished.
